work of joint authorship definition

work of joint authorship means a work produced by the collaboration of two or more authors in which the contribution of each author is not separable from the contribution of the other author or authors.
work of joint authorship means a work to the creation of which two or more authors have contributed, provided the work does not qualify as “a collective work”.
work of joint authorship means a work produced by the collaboration of two or more authors in which the contribution of one author is not distinct from the contribution of the other authors; and
